Although the Sphynx is a
hairless
breed, this does not mean they are as pink and wrinkled as newborn babies. In fact, they can have various markings, or be made up of a single solid color that is readily apparent. As delicate as they look, they are said to be quite sturdy. They are playful, inquisitive, friendly cats that typically love to be the center of attention. Here I have simply included a very basic cream/white Sphynx. If desired, I will include some of the more common markings of the Sphynx. It's not overly noticeable in the pictures, but while looking closely in the game, you should be able to see how the pinkish/peach skin color starts to show through as you get down to the feet, or belly. Unfortunately, the kittens will not have such a lovely dusting of fur color over pink skin.. Kittens (and presumably puppies) appear to simply take the base color of their eventual adult coats. So in this case, theoretically, the kittens will be bright pink!
